Schedule Announced for Nashville SC Participation in Round One Best-of-3 Series in Audi 2023 MLS Cup Playoffs

October 22, 2023 - Major League Soccer (MLS)
Nashville SC News Release


NASHVILLE, Tenn. - Major League Soccer revealed today the schedule for the Round One Best-of-3 Series in the Audi 2023 MLS Cup Playoffs. Nashville SC, after securing a seventh-place finish in the Eastern Conference, is set to clash with second-seeded Orlando City SC in what will be Nashville's fourth consecutive playoffs appearance in as many seasons in the League. The series will kick off with an away match at 6 p.m. CT on Monday, Oct. 30.

Should the series require a tiebreaker, Nashville SC will travel to Orlando on Sunday, Nov. 12, for a decisive match at 4 p.m. CT. The stakes will be high as both teams vie for a spot in the next round of the playoffs.

In the new playoff format, the Round One Best-of-3 Series includes a home-away-home configuration that guarantees at least one home game for all teams. If a match is tied at the end of regulation during the Wild Card and Best-of-3 Series matches, no extra time will be played, and teams will participate in kicks from the penalty spot to determine the winner. The first team to win two matches in the Best-of-3 Series will advance to the Conference Semifinals.

Nashville and Orlando have crossed paths on nine occasions, with the Boys in Gold boasting a 3W-2L-4D record. These two rivals have previously clashed in the Audi MLS Cup Playoffs, resulting in a 3-1 victory for Nashville on Nov. 23, 2021.
